Subject: Scheduled key rotation — Vaultspinner utility

Team,

Ahead of Thursday's sync: the Vaultspinner secrets-rotation utility will rotate all staging credentials tonight at 02:00. Old keys remain valid for a six-hour overlap window, after which requests will fail with a 401. Please update any local tooling before the window closes, and confirm in the sync thread once done. For convenience, the new staging key Vaultspinner issued is included directly below.

API key for kahop-fawip: qvz23-AHYlCVCi2JKvw2xa3Qz34iE

Checklist item 14 — session-token refresh fix (Quillstone Auth). Verify the refresh endpoint no longer reissues tokens with stale scopes after a password change. New folks: this bit us in 3.1 when the cache kept old claims for 15 minutes. Steps: log in, change password in another tab, force refresh, confirm 401 then clean re-auth. Run the regression suite twice — it's flaky on cold cache. Record the passing build's token directly under this item.

session token of kahag-bawip = htk6_729d08

**Onboarding: Cold storage archival (for weekly eng sync)**

At Quillbrook we archive cold storage buckets on the first Monday of each month. The Tundrafile job sweeps any bucket untouched for 180 days into glacier-tier storage and logs the manifest to the sync notes. New folks: never delete a bucket manually — archival is reversible, deletion is not. Restores over 1 TB need a lead's sign-off. To decrypt an archived manifest during a restore, enter the passphrase below.

recovery phrase for bahif-yahof: belax-sorox-novdor-quenwyn-quenax-joreth